Kinds of Welding Qualifications

While the American Welding Society’s basic CW (Certified Welder) card helps make you eligible for almost all positions, certain industries require their own certain certificate. A handful of the most-widely used of which are highlighted below.

  • SCWI and CWI Certifications for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ors
  • American Petroleum Institute Certification for those that work on pipelines in the energy industry
  • CW Certification to be a Certified Welder
  • ASME Certification for welders that deal with boiler and pressurized containers

The graphic shows jobs and pay estimates for professional welders in the State of Missouri through 2022.

Missouri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 8,150 8,580 5% 240
Missouri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$22,100 $34,700 $49,400

Source: O*Net Online
